History
CEO and Corporate Executive Chef Brad Toles was pleased to announce the arrival of his culinary team and catering company, Savoury's Good Earth Cuisine to the Palm Springs Area and the entire Coachella Valley in 1997. Savoury's recently renewed its exclusive contract with the Palm Spring Convention Center.
New Mexico born Chef Toles began winning honors in 1984, taking first place at the Junior Culinary Olympics. He has since taken is Olympic Teams, Team California on to win Gold Medals at the 1992,1996 and 2000 Culinary Olympics in Germany. Chef Toles has been honored at the CHEF OF THE YEAR for Southern California by Chef's in America and the National Executive Chef's Association.
Prior to the formation of Savoury's Inc., Chef Toles gained positions of increasing responsibility. By age 21, he became Executive Chef for Red Lion Inns. He carried his expertise across Southern California when he became Executive Chef of the Queen Mary, and then of The Hollywood Park Racetrack and Casino. Chef Toles founded Savoury's in 1994 and along side his talented team, handles all aspects of operations from menu development, food purchasing and production, to personnel and cost management. His passion for excellence, creative energy, and tireless work ethics drives Savoury's total team performance.
Savoury's Team has received tremendous accolades since arriving in the desert to service party guests,large corporate groups and elite clientele including former President and Mrs. Bush, The Kraft Nabisco Championship Gala, Microsoft and many others.
